## Building Access — Spares Room (Hullbrook Annex)

Contractors: the spare hardware room is down the east corridor on the ground floor, third door on the left. Sign in at the front desk first and grab a visitor lanyard. Anything you take out, jot it in the blue logbook — yes, even the little stuff. The door self-locks, so don't wedge it. To get in, punch in the code below.

staff pass of hagug-taguf = bdg-HJ-9

## Deploying CastCheck

CastCheck ships as a single container; we run it behind the Driftgate proxy. Push to main, CI builds and tags, then promote manually — no auto-deploy, we got burned once. Feed-validation workers scale on queue depth, so don't hand-tune replicas. The settings the prod instance boots with are these.

deployment values, yageg-hahig:
WENAEL_HOST=wenael.tolvaqlabs.internal
WENAEL_PORT=4000

### Alert: CATALOG-CACHE-STALE

Fires when Shelfpine catalog cache invalidation lag exceeds 120s. Risk: stale price or availability data served to storefront. Security relevance: delayed invalidation can expose withdrawn items or pre-embargo listings. Auto-remediation purges the affected cache shard; manual purge steps are in the runbook. Direct review questions to the catalog platform team at the address below.

escalation mailbox, kaweg-kahif: druwyn.sordor@nelvroworks.corp

Ticket: Stale-cache postmortem follow-up (Marlowe CDN layer). Summary: the Ovenbird edge cache kept serving expired catalog entries for ~6 hours because purge requests failed silently after an auth rotation. Action items: add purge-failure alerting, shorten the fallback TTL, and document the rotation procedure for contractors. See the linked postmortem for the full timeline. The build token for the remediation release is below.

pipeline stamp: htk21_cc68b8e00e3cb5ca75ae8